Alrighty thanks bud. Well the only reason I would get a auto is so my mom, brother n gf could drive it if they ever needed too. Like are the auto's problematic or just not as good as the manuals?
 
Just not as good. It tends toward "sluggish" shifting if you're "heavy-footed" from a dead stop, for example.

Make sure you read the manual to understand when it will prefer/allow up-/down-shifting. Then you'll have some idea why it does what it does when it does.

I'm in the same boat as you: gotta have an AT so others that don't drive stick can drive it.

I love mine, tho', now that I'm thoroughly acquainted with its quirks. In fact the only time I ever drive it in Auto mode is when I've set the cruise control on a long trip so that it handles hills properly (if in Manual mode, it'll still down-shift to go up a steep hill as necessary but it'll never up-shift at the top of the hill by itself -- you'll have to).
